Altibase provides various communication channels (TCP/IP, SSL/TLS, Unix Domain Socket, IPC and IPC-DA) to optimize performance.
Altibase’s IPC-DA and Oracle TimesTen’s DA are similar in that both allow applications to directly read and write data to shared memory, which minimizes memory access and maximizes access performance.
However, Altibase’s IPC-DA compares favorably to Oracle TimesTen’s DA because the former is safer than the latter. With Altibase’s IPC-DA, a client program accesses only a communication buffer, not data itself, so that it is not possible for the data to be exposed to corruption whereas Oracle TimesTen’s DA accesses a database directly so that data in the database is always potentially exposed to corruption.
